Top 5 Bike Parks around Sordevolo

Best bike parks around Sordevolo are characterized by a network of natural trails rather than conventional, purpose-built bike parks. Sordevolo, located in the Elvo Valley at the foot of the Alps in the Province of Biella, Italy, offers diverse mountain biking opportunities. The region provides numerous routes catering to various skill levels, set within a scenic pre-alpine landscape. These trails feature natural terrain, forested areas, and panoramic views of the Elvo Valley.

The TAVAGNASCO PUMP TRACK is located just 30 minutes by car from Turin and is a tourist-sports infrastructure with parabolic curves, whoops and jumps that can be tackled with a bike, rollers, skateboard or scooter. You can speed along two tracks: a track of about 90 meters for children and beginners and a path of about 220 m for adults or experts. Access to the tracks with any means (bike, skateboard, etc.) is RESERVED FOR MEMBERS (membership at the ticket offices) who wear a HELMET. On the track you can use suitable bicycles (BMX, Dirt, MTB) with a working rear brake, skateboards, rollers and suitable scooters, in good condition. Possibility of renting bikes + helmets + protections with Bmx and Dirt bike (specific bikes for pump activity). All areas of the facility are accessible to people with disabilities as all the differences in level have standard ramps and slopes that can be easily tackled by aids and wheelchairs.

new road that leads from Camandona to Bocchetto Sessera, at the start there is immediately a nice climb of a couple of hundred metres, but then the route is not too tiring, the last stretch where the hairpin bends that cross the stony ground begin, are a bit difficult, both for the uneven ground and for the slope, however calmly it is very feasible, worth the effort.

the route of the ancient path to the high pastures of Bocchetto Sessera da Camandona has been recently modified (year 2022) and in large part does not yet appear on the maps as it has been adapted to mountain vehicle use and MTBs. Maps to be updated.

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of mountain biking experiences can I expect around Sordevolo?

Sordevolo offers a network of natural mountain biking trails rather than conventional, purpose-built bike parks. You'll find diverse terrain, including forest roads, dirt tracks, and mule tracks, with routes catering to various skill levels from intermediate to challenging. The trails provide scenic views of the Elvo Valley and the surrounding Alps.

Are there options for beginners or families in the Sordevolo area?

Yes, for beginners and families, the Tavagnasco Pump Track is an excellent choice. It features two tracks: one about 90 meters long specifically designed for children and beginners, and another for more experienced riders. This facility is also accessible for people with disabilities.

What are some challenging trails for experienced mountain bikers near Sordevolo?

Experienced mountain bikers looking for a challenge can explore trails like the Oropa Singletrack Trail, which is sloping and dug with sections that may require pushing your bike. The Bollengo Downhill Trail offers challenging downhill sections, including an S4 passage for experts, with an easier S2 line also available. Additionally, routes like the Martini Tower – Burcina Park loop from Sordevolo are categorized as hard mountain bike rides requiring advanced skills.

Where can I find a dedicated pump track near Sordevolo?

The Tavagnasco Pump Track is located about 30 minutes by car from Turin, making it accessible from the Sordevolo area. It's a popular spot for pump track enthusiasts, suitable for MTB, scooters, skateboards, and rollers, with specific tracks for different skill levels.

Are there any trails that offer a mix of natural terrain and historical sites?

Many trails around Sordevolo combine natural beauty with historical interest. For instance, routes can lead to sites like the Trappa, an imposing 18th-century monastery-factory, or pass through areas near Burcina Park and the Sanctuary of Oropa, offering a blend of outdoor activity and cultural exploration.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the trails around Sordevolo?

The trails around Sordevolo feature diverse terrain, including natural singletracks, forest roads, dirt tracks, and mule tracks. Some routes, like the Serra Morenica Trail, are known for their dirt roads, while others, such as the Oropa Singletrack Trail, are sloping and dug. You might encounter uneven ground and challenging ascents and descents.

What other outdoor activities can I do near these bike parks?

Beyond mountain biking, the Sordevolo area offers a variety of outdoor activities. You can find numerous routes for touring bicycles, such as the Oropa Sanctuary – Santuario di Graglia loop, and many running trails, including the Burcina Pond – Rhododendron Basin loop from Sordevolo. For more details on these activities, you can explore the cycling guide, MTB trails guide, and running trails guide for the region.

Are there any specific trails that have been recently updated or modified?

Yes, the Alpe di Pettinengo Trail, which leads from Camandona to Bocchetto Sessera, was recently modified in 2022. This route has been adapted for mountain vehicle use and MTBs, offering a new experience for riders, though some sections still present a challenging climb and uneven ground.
